Div不显示点击与JQuery (CSS -块/无)

Div Not Displaying On Click With JQuery (CSS - Block/None)

本文关键字:-块 CSS JQuery 显示 Div      更新时间:2023-09-26

我希望它,所以当我点击一个引导图标一个div显示。我目前有这个HTML(简化):

<span id="headerdisplaybuttonsxs" class="glyphicon glyphicon-menu-hamburger"> </span>
<div id="headerrightside" class="col-xs-12 col-sm-4"> text... </div>

然后这个JS:

$('#headerdisplaybuttonsxs').click(function()) {
    $('#headerrightside').css("display", "block");
});

所以我基本上希望#headerrightside在点击#headerdisplaybuttonsxs时显示。问题是我没法让它工作。

#headerdisplaybuttonsxs具有display:none的CSS属性

我试过$('#headerrightside').show(),但这似乎不起作用。我怎么才能让它工作呢?谢谢你! !

点击事件函数有一个错别字。

$('#headerdisplaybuttonsxs').click(function() {
    $('#headerrightside').css("display", "block");
});
#headerrightside {
  display: none;
}
<script src="https://ajax.googleapis.com/ajax/libs/jquery/2.1.1/jquery.min.js"></script>
<span id="headerdisplaybuttonsxs" class="glyphicon glyphicon-menu-hamburger">Icon</span>
<div id="headerrightside" class="col-xs-12 col-sm-4"> text... </div>